图书介绍

平衡敏捷与规范【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

平衡敏捷与规范
  • (美)Barry Boehm,(美)Richard Turner著;邓辉,孙鸣译 著
  • 出版社: 北京:清华大学出版社
  • ISBN:7302115044
  • 出版时间:2005
  • 标注页数:168页
  • 文件大小:11MB
  • 文件页数:193页
  • 主题词:软件开发

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

平衡敏捷与规范P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章 规范、敏捷和困惑1

目录1

1.1 困惑之源4

1.1.1 多重定义4

1.1.2 区分方法的正确使用和误用4

1.1.3 从最为突出的实例引出过度一般化5

1.1.4 普遍适用的承诺5

1.1.5 初期的成功事例5

1.1.7 澄清困惑6

1.2 两种方法6

1.1.6 纯粹主义论断6

1.2.1 计划驱动方法7

1.2.2 敏捷方法11

1.3 找出中间方法15

参考文献17

第2章 方法的对比及各自的擅长领域19

2.1 应用特征20

2.1.1 主要目标20

2.1.2 规模21

2.1.3 环境22

2.2 管理特征23

2.2.1 客户关系23

2.2.2 计划和控制25

2.2.3 项目沟通26

2.3 技术特征27

2.3.1 需求27

2.3.2 开发29

2.3.3 测试30

2.4 人员特征31

2.4.1 客户32

2.4.2 开发人员33

2.4.3 文化35

2.5.1 擅长领域36

2.5 总结36

2.5.2 误解38

2.5.3 5个关键要素39

参考文献41

第3章 项目开发中的一天43

3.1 典型的一天43

3.2 使用PSP/TSP的典型的一天*44

3.2.1 培训44

3.2.2 工具和环境45

3.2.3 项目计划45

3.2.4 状态46

3.2.5 当天的活动47

3.3.1 培训50

3.3 使用极限编程的典型的一天*50

3.3.2 工具和环境51

3.3.3 项目计划51

3.3.4 状态52

3.3.5 当天的活动52

3.4 危机时期54

3.4.1 PSP/TSP对危机的处理55

3.4.2 XP对危机的处理56

3.5 总结56

3.5.1 不同点57

3.5.2 相似点57

参考文献58

E.3 敏捷方法和计划驱动方法的试验与研究 158

3.5.3 观察结果58

第4章 拓展擅长领域:两个案例分析59

4.1 使用计划来扩大敏捷方法的应用规模:出租管理的例子59

4.1.1 假设1:开发或修改一个素材所需的工作量不会随时间和素材数的增加而增长60

4.1.2 假设2:在固定时间表和规模不经济的情况下,同样可以相信人能够按时完成一切事情61

4.1.3 假设3:简单设计和YAGNI可以轻松扩展到大型项目62

4.1.4 扩大敏捷方法的使用规模:总结63

4.2 利用敏捷来简化计划驱动方法:USAF/TRW CCPDS-R示例63

4.2.1 个体和交互胜过过程和工具:CCPDS-R64

4.2.2 可以工作的软件胜过面面俱到的文档:CCPDS-R65

4.2.3 客户协作胜过合同谈判:CCPDS-R65

4.2.4 响应变更胜过遵循计划:CCPDS-R66

4.3 总结67

参考文献69

第5章 使用风险平衡敏捷和规范70

5.1 方法概述70

5.2 应用实例系列:基于代理的计划系统74

5.3 中型应用:供应链管理75

5.3.1 步骤1:SupplyChain.com项目风险评估76

5.3.2 步骤2:对比敏捷和计划驱动风险77

5.3.3 步骤4a:单独的风险解决策略79

5.3.4 步骤4b:SupplyChain.com基于风险的系统开发策略82

5.4 小型应用:活动计划85

5.4.1 步骤1:活动计划项目风险评估85

5.4.2 步骤2:比较敏捷风险和计划驱动风险85

5.4.3 步骤4a、4b:Event Managers基于风险的系统开发策略88

5.5 超大型应用:国家危机管理信息系统(NISCM)89

5.5.1 步骤1:NISCM项目风险评估90

5.5.2 步骤2:比较敏捷风险和计划驱动风险92

5.5.3 步骤3和4:基于风险的NISCM系统开发策略94

5.6 结论99

参考文献101

第6章 结论103

6.1 最重要的六条结论103

6.1.1 敏捷方法和计划驱动方法都不是银弹104

6.1.2 敏捷方法和计划驱动方法的擅长领域105

6.1.3 未来的应用既需要敏捷又需要规范105

6.1.6 少关注方法——多关注人、价值观、沟通和期望管理106

6.1.4 平衡敏捷和规范的方法正在出现106

6.1.5 逐步建立你的方法——不要自上而下裁剪106

6.2 关于敏捷和规范的平衡,下一步怎么做109

6.3 软件开发中平衡敏捷和规范的步骤110

参考文献112

后记114

附录A 方法之间的比较115

A.1 Scrum方法117

A.1.1 简要描述117

A.1.2 评注117

A.2 自适应软件开发118

A.2.1 简要描述118

参考文献118

A.2.2 评注119

参考文献119

A.3 简约开发119

A.3.1 简要描述119

A.3.2 评注120

参考文献120

A.4 Crystal120

A.4.2 评注121

参考文献121

A.4.1 简要描述121

A.5 极限编程122

A.5.1 简要描述122

参考文献123

A.6 动态系统开发方法123

A.6.1 简要描述123

A.5.2 评注123

A.6.2 评注124

参考文献124

A.7.2 评注125

A.7.1 简要描述125

A.7 Rational统一过程125

A.8 团队软件过程(TSP)126

A.8.1 简要描述126

参考文献126

A.8.2 评注127

参考文献128

A.9 特征驱动开发128

A.9.1 简要描述128

A.9.2 评注129

参考文献129

A.10.1 简要描述130

A.10 能力成熟度模型集成130

A.11.1 简要描述131

A.10.2 评注131

A.11 软件能力成熟度模型131

参考文献131

A.11.2 评注132

参考文献132

A.12 个体软件过程133

A.12.1 简要描述133

A.13 净室134

A.13.1 简要描述134

参考文献134

A.12.2 评注134

参考文献135

A.14 方法对比表135

A.13.2 评注135

附录B 敏捷软件开发宣言137

B.1 敏捷宣言遵循的原则137

附录C 能力成熟度模型139

C.1 CMM发展简史139

C.2 CMM的概念140

C.3 使用模型改进过程142

注释143

附录D 平衡敏捷与规范的工具144

D.1 螺旋模型锚点里程碑144

D.2 利益实现分析和DMR效果链147

D.2.1 利益实现147

D.2.2 效果链147

D.3 进度自变量148

D.3.1 共同愿景和期望管理149

D.3.2 特性优先级化149

D.3.3 时间表范围估算150

D.3.4 确定架构和核心功能150

D.3.5 增量开发150

参考文献151

D.3.6 变更和进度监控151

附录E 经验信息153

E.1 变更的成本:经验结果153

E.2 做多少架构工作才够?一次COCOMOII分析155

E.3.1 项目规模的大体分布159

E.3.2 过程改进159

E.3.3 团队软件过程和敏捷方法161

E.3.4 结对编程163

E.3.5 敏捷/计划驱动混和方法164

参考文献164

平衡是成熟的开始167

热门推荐